WebMay 1, 2024 · DNA ancestry kit How much spit do you need for 23&me Saliva Collection kit 491 views Apr 30, 2024 Hello All Thanx for watching my Channel ~subscribe to my … WebThe full saliva sample should be collected within 30 minutes and the funnel contents should be released into the tube immediately. This buffer prevents DNA from degrading over time; waiting longer than 30 minutes or delaying the release of the buffer solution may decrease the yield and quality of your DNA. WebCollecting saliva within 30 minutes. The full saliva sample should be collected within 30 minutes and the funnel contents should be released into the tube immediately. WebYou're fine. The only problem that could occur is that there would be too much spit for the stabilizing fluid to stabilize. That fluid is needed to keep the sample in a state to be tested … netherite tools vs diamond toolsWebAug 21, 2024 · Some folks have difficulty producing enough saliva to do a spit test. If you often have a dry mouth, you might want to consider one of the cheek swab tests.
